Architectural Project Manager

  • Chicago, Illinois
  • Full Time

If you are a passionate Project Manager looking to join a growing firm, there is an incredible opportunity that awaits in Downtown Chicago . This reputable Architecture and Design Firm is looking for an experienced Project Manager that wants to be a part of an interactive, collaborative and successful culture.

Project Manager Experience :

  • Bachelor's or Master's Degree in Architecture required
  • 7-12 years of professional experience in all phases of architectural projects
  • Architectural license preferred

Project Manager Requirements:

  • Proficiency in AutoCAD and Revit is required.
  • Experience in work place, office space, office interiors, hospitality, healthcare preferred
  • Sufficient experience in proposals, contracts, project plans
  • Strong technical, code and detailing skills for quality documentation
  • Enthusiastic commitment to the multidisciplinary design process and team environment
  • Proactive written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to manage client relationships

Project Manager Responsibilities:

  • The Project Manager will be responsible for start to finish project management
  • The ability to effectively manage a team
  • Consult with clients on project plans, contracts, proposals
  • Scheduling, Estimates, Budget, Planning to complete projects- drawings, models, images, material etc.
  • Professional client development skills
  • Leadership skills, ability to build relationships at all levels, internally and externally

What does the firm offer you?

  • The ability to manage high-profile projects
  • Repeat clients and access to growth
  • Stable work environment, with a company culture that puts people first
  • Clear path to leadership
  • Above market compensation and bonus structure
  • Bi-Annual reviews for increased earning potential
  • Ability to lead a team and take on new business

Project Manager Compensation:

  • $80,000- $125,000 (negotiable depending upon experience, business development capabilities and technical skill set)
  • Excellent benefits package (401k, Health, Dental, Bonus)
